Importance of medical education stressed
From Our Correspondent
FAISALABAD: Federation of Pakistan Chambers of Commerce and Industry president Mian Muhammad Idrees Thursday acknowledged the importance of medical education, saying that it is a continuous source to serve the ailing humanity.
During his visit to a medical college, Idrees lauded performance of the college in terms of imparting quality medical education to students.
He urged the students to serve the ailing humanity with missionary zeal. Later, Idrees visited various sections of the college.
